What is a Digital Asset Manager?

A Digital Asset Manager (DAM) is a centralized system for storing, organizing, and distributing digital files like images, videos, documents, and creative assets. It provides a single source of truth for your media library, making it easy for teams to find, share, and collaborate on digital content.

Benefits of Digital Asset Management

Implementing a DAM system saves time and reduces frustration. Key benefits include faster asset discovery, consistent brand usage, streamlined approval processes, reduced duplicate work, and better collaboration across teams.

Frequently Asked Questions About Digital Asset Management

What file types can I store?

Our DAM template supports all common file types including images (JPEG, PNG, WebP, SVG), videos (MP4, MOV), audio files (MP3, WAV, AAC), documents (PDF), and more. Need support for specialized formats? Use AI to add custom file type handling.

How does the approval workflow work?

Assets move through customizable stages: Draft, In Review, and Approved. Team members can add comments, request changes, and approve assets. The full activity history is tracked so you always know who did what and when.
